javascript - Comment déterminer si la valeur de src est vide?
ringa_lee
ringa_lee 2017-07-05 10:51:08
0
2
1000
<p class="section benefit-section cftx">
        <img class="max-img" src="" alt="无图片">
        <img class="max-img" src="" alt="无图片">


</p>
    <script type="text/javascript">
        window.onload = function() {
            var imglength = document.getElementsByClassName("max-img");
            alert(imglength[0].attribute("src"));

            if (imglength[0].src == "") {
                alert("空");
                imglength[0].style.display = "none";
            } else if (imglength[1].src === "") {
                imglength[1].style.display = "none";
            }
        }
    </script>


Le src de l'img est lu depuis l'arrière-plan et l'img est masqué lorsqu'aucune image n'est téléchargée en arrière-plan.
Mais dans le cas de src=" ", le contenu de la valeur est le chemin de la page web actuelle.
Comment changer ce jugement ?

ringa_lee
ringa_lee

ringa_lee

répondre à tous(2)
为情所困

La valeur de l'attribut src est définie pour obtenir l'URL de la page actuelle. Location.href consiste à obtenir l'adresse actuelle. Ajoutez-la simplement directement à src

.
巴扎黑

Donnez à src une valeur par défaut et cachez-la quand même

Derniers téléchargements
Plus>
effets Web
Code source du site Web
Matériel du site Web
Modèle frontal